- Fixed a failed assertion when attempting to convert an integer representing the difference
between the addresses of two labels (a GNU extension) to a pointer within a constant expression. (#GH95366).

Expand Up @@ -9325,6 +9325,13 @@ bool PointerExprEvaluator::VisitCastExpr(const CastExpr *E) {
Result.IsNullPtr = false;
return true;
} else {
// In rare instances, the value isn't an lvalue.
// For example, when the value is the difference between the addresses of
// two labels. We reject that as a constant expression because we can't
// compute a valid offset to convert into a pointer.
if (!Value.isLValue())
return false;

// Cast is of an lvalue, no need to change value.
Result.setFrom(Info.Ctx, Value);
return true;
